Łukasz Magiera
|
e7d73cbe56
|
vm: Remove unused ActorBalance
|
2021-07-27 15:34:39 +02:00 |
|
Łukasz Magiera
|
9bd312881d
|
VMSys doesn't belong in chainstore
|
2021-07-27 15:30:23 +02:00 |
|
Łukasz Magiera
|
ca1cd741c3
|
stmgr: Split stmgr.go into smaller subfiles
|
2021-07-27 15:15:50 +02:00 |
|
Łukasz Magiera
|
50b217817e
|
stmgr: Split upgrade code from upgrade runtime
|
2021-07-27 14:48:30 +02:00 |
|
Łukasz Magiera
|
6ba42e3e6b
|
chainstore: refactor store.go into more subfiles
|
2021-07-27 14:41:36 +02:00 |
|
Peter Rabbitson
|
ed387b43cc
|
Bump go-multihash, adjust test for supported version
|
2021-07-26 17:50:19 +02:00 |
|
Aayush Rajasekaran
|
104626acb7
|
ValidateBlock: Assert that block header height's are greater than their parents
|
2021-07-26 11:09:23 -04:00 |
|
Łukasz Magiera
|
f9752d8a0a
|
Merge branch 'master' into feat/compact-sectors-numbers-cmd
|
2021-07-22 19:00:33 +02:00 |
|
Łukasz Magiera
|
0656b62176
|
Merge remote-tracking branch 'origin/master' into feat/compact-sectors-numbers-cmd
|
2021-07-22 16:04:25 +02:00 |
|
ZenGround0
|
d6a8a7aeb8
|
Remove validation because of sync TestDrandNull test
|
2021-07-22 09:49:47 -04:00 |
|
ZenGround0
|
4cd05fa39c
|
Lint
|
2021-07-22 09:49:47 -04:00 |
|
ZenGround0
|
ed844c5283
|
Use current ntwk version in mpool message check
|
2021-07-22 09:49:47 -04:00 |
|
ZenGround0
|
9fc4a25bd1
|
Fix tests with bad network version refs
|
2021-07-22 09:49:47 -04:00 |
|
ZenGround0
|
cbc07cb939
|
Add 6.5 to VersionForNetwork commit updated docs
|
2021-07-22 09:49:47 -04:00 |
|
ZenGround0
|
545cc723e0
|
Fix test
|
2021-07-22 09:49:47 -04:00 |
|
ZenGround0
|
47b5afa84b
|
Add version six and a half
|
2021-07-22 09:49:47 -04:00 |
|
ZenGround0
|
f49a8248f0
|
PriceListByVersion
|
2021-07-22 09:49:47 -04:00 |
|
Łukasz Magiera
|
3006dda786
|
Merge pull request #6760 from ipfs-force-community/feat/cache_blkmsg_events
cache loaded block messages
|
2021-07-22 13:54:51 +02:00 |
|
vyzo
|
839b00ab40
|
rename messagepool ProtectMessages to ForEachPendingMessage
|
2021-07-20 09:23:36 +03:00 |
|
vyzo
|
ebbaf23af8
|
support out-of-chain reference protection
|
2021-07-20 09:02:40 +03:00 |
|
hunjixin
|
eef3fd5d7a
|
cache loaded block messages
|
2021-07-19 15:13:53 +08:00 |
|
Steven Allen
|
cf81c897df
|
test: handle null blocks in TestForkRefuseCall
Otherwise, this fails on rare occasions.
|
2021-07-14 17:41:24 -07:00 |
|
Anton Evangelatov
|
d89ddb9315
|
resolve conflicts
|
2021-07-12 11:34:37 +02:00 |
|
Łukasz Magiera
|
79b0bfb272
|
policy: Add a docstring to SetProviderCollateralSupplyTarget
|
2021-07-08 18:56:03 +02:00 |
|
Łukasz Magiera
|
2dc27d6ab4
|
itests: Fix deal provider collateral flakiness
|
2021-07-07 19:41:46 +02:00 |
|
Anton Evangelatov
|
6b014f57e5
|
pass Subsystems to StorageMiner option; add enableLibp2p bool in Settings
|
2021-07-07 13:56:37 +02:00 |
|
Anton Evangelatov
|
ff2772a58c
|
resolved conflicts
|
2021-07-06 16:00:41 +02:00 |
|
Łukasz Magiera
|
97207df705
|
Merge pull request #6639 from filecoin-project/frrist/context-in-statetree-diff
polish(statetree): accept a context in statetree diff for timeouts
|
2021-07-05 17:30:31 +02:00 |
|
Anton Evangelatov
|
4be0a7a215
|
resolve conflicts with master
|
2021-07-05 13:13:32 +02:00 |
|
Łukasz Magiera
|
c094aa82ec
|
commit batch: AggregateAboveBaseFee config
|
2021-07-01 13:33:54 +02:00 |
|
frrist
|
d02a2a2cfa
|
polish(statetree): accept a context in statetree diff for timeouts
- this operation can take a while, this changes gives users the option
to abort if it takes "too long".
|
2021-06-30 16:40:43 -07:00 |
|
Anton Evangelatov
|
4f0a96c9c7
|
resolved conflicts
|
2021-06-30 13:16:52 +02:00 |
|
Anton Evangelatov
|
9ec7cd7239
|
enable libp2p options
|
2021-06-30 12:55:43 +02:00 |
|
Łukasz Magiera
|
c10d99e3fd
|
multiwallet: Don't fail if key is found in any wallet
|
2021-06-25 12:17:53 +02:00 |
|
Łukasz Magiera
|
ebd746cdec
|
Merge pull request #6406 from filecoin-project/feat/lotus-sim
|
2021-06-24 18:20:43 +02:00 |
|
Steven Allen
|
d6abcff63c
|
fix(lotus-sim): apply code review from magik6k
Co-authored-by: Łukasz Magiera <magik6k@users.noreply.github.com>
|
2021-06-21 09:05:48 -07:00 |
|
Łukasz Magiera
|
b37a66c7c9
|
Merge remote-tracking branch 'origin/release/v1.10.0' into chore/merge-1.10
|
2021-06-21 17:03:03 +02:00 |
|
Steven Allen
|
eb0a15faf0
|
fix(genesis): set initial balances to 0
|
2021-06-18 15:44:37 -07:00 |
|
Steven Allen
|
b30b5dd629
|
fix: move actors changes to template files
|
2021-06-18 15:44:37 -07:00 |
|
Steven Allen
|
eb2b706156
|
chore: fix lint errors in simulation
|
2021-06-18 15:44:37 -07:00 |
|
Steven Allen
|
22267eb45d
|
feat(lotus-sim): split info command file
|
2021-06-18 15:44:36 -07:00 |
|
Steven Allen
|
8a215df46b
|
fix(statetree): make StateTree.ForEach take layers into account
This likely isn't used anywhere, but this _should_ take layers into
account (and I kind of just assumed it did).
|
2021-06-18 15:44:36 -07:00 |
|
Steven Allen
|
e7b1e09ade
|
feat(multisig): expose ApproveReturn
|
2021-06-18 15:44:35 -07:00 |
|
Steven Allen
|
0075abea5e
|
fix(vm): always specify an ActorErr when ApplyMessage fails.
This case shouldn't actually happen, but we might as well be consistent.
|
2021-06-18 15:44:35 -07:00 |
|
Steven Allen
|
e2f5c494b0
|
feat: implement lotus-sim
|
2021-06-18 15:44:34 -07:00 |
|
Łukasz Magiera
|
2c2c37a138
|
chainstore: Don't take heaviestLk with backlogged reorgCh
|
2021-06-18 19:18:51 +02:00 |
|
Steven Allen
|
526674cefa
|
fix: pick the correct partitions-per-post limit
|
2021-06-16 16:56:30 -07:00 |
|
Steven Allen
|
653b1d8231
|
fix: pick the correct partitions-per-post limit
|
2021-06-16 16:53:52 -07:00 |
|
Aayush Rajasekaran
|
35f76f58df
|
Merge pull request #6309 from filecoin-project/feat/better_mining_projection_and_accuracy
Adjust various CLI display ratios to arbitrary precision
|
2021-06-16 17:48:23 -04:00 |
|
Aayush Rajasekaran
|
b9f864ba9e
|
Expand on Drand change testing
|
2021-06-16 14:17:55 -04:00 |
|
Peter Rabbitson
|
429419f210
|
Forgotten deadcode
|
2021-06-16 13:38:39 -04:00 |
|
Peter Rabbitson
|
3acd846dcd
|
Fix logging around mineOne
- A nil MiningBaseInfo is *NOT* unexpected: it happens when one is in penalty
https://github.com/filecoin-project/lotus/blob/v1.9.0/chain/stmgr/utils.go#L500-L502
- Remove the log from IsRoundWinner(): all we care about is the randbase epoch
|
2021-06-16 13:38:35 -04:00 |
|
Aayush Rajasekaran
|
520a0091f5
|
Merge branch 'releases' into release/v1.10.0
|
2021-06-15 17:40:36 -04:00 |
|
Łukasz Magiera
|
0514f38dc4
|
Merge remote-tracking branch 'origin/master' into chore/merge-1.10
|
2021-06-14 13:27:53 +02:00 |
|
Łukasz Magiera
|
534badad2a
|
mpool: Add more metrics
|
2021-06-11 13:19:26 +02:00 |
|
wangchao
|
626d482990
|
correct the change of message size limit
|
2021-06-09 18:05:16 -04:00 |
|
Jakub Sztandera
|
18043810c0
|
Create MaxMessageSize constant
Signed-off-by: Jakub Sztandera <kubuxu@protocol.ai>
|
2021-06-09 14:24:42 -04:00 |
|
Jakub Sztandera
|
0cd0faa6fb
|
Increase message size limit
Add test
Signed-off-by: Jakub Sztandera <kubuxu@protocol.ai>
|
2021-06-09 14:24:38 -04:00 |
|
Aayush Rajasekaran
|
dede1b4758
|
Merge branch 'release/v1.10.0' into asr/merge-release
|
2021-06-09 14:05:41 -04:00 |
|
Aayush Rajasekaran
|
b0c9dd49f0
|
Fund miners with the aggregate fee when ProveCommitting
|
2021-06-09 13:08:54 -04:00 |
|
wangchao
|
4c87818de1
|
correct the change of message size limit
|
2021-06-09 15:19:35 +08:00 |
|
Jakub Sztandera
|
39bab148b8
|
Create MaxMessageSize constant
Signed-off-by: Jakub Sztandera <kubuxu@protocol.ai>
|
2021-06-08 16:07:43 +02:00 |
|
Jakub Sztandera
|
4c605c349f
|
Increase message size limit
Add test
Signed-off-by: Jakub Sztandera <kubuxu@protocol.ai>
|
2021-06-08 15:20:10 +02:00 |
|
Łukasz Magiera
|
c98b6f6408
|
Merge pull request #6389 from filecoin-project/frrist/execmonitor-interface
polish(stmgr): define ExecMonitor for message application callback
|
2021-06-08 12:30:52 +02:00 |
|
Peter Rabbitson
|
29d7561dd1
|
Fix logging of stringified CIDs double-encoded in hex
|
2021-06-08 00:05:48 +02:00 |
|
frrist
|
0519c77c24
|
polish(stmgr): define ExecMonitor for message applicaiton callback
|
2021-06-07 11:03:18 -07:00 |
|
Aayush Rajasekaran
|
c66d66dfcb
|
Fix state manager::Call()
|
2021-06-03 17:09:42 -04:00 |
|
Aayush Rajasekaran
|
a41a1cbd93
|
Gate runtime's GetRandomnessFromBeacon on HyperdriveHeight, not network version
|
2021-06-03 15:47:49 -04:00 |
|
Łukasz Magiera
|
c5797482b2
|
Revert CallWithGas hack
|
2021-06-03 18:51:01 +02:00 |
|
Łukasz Magiera
|
78c128f6a3
|
chain: Better logging in sync tests
|
2021-06-03 10:42:26 +02:00 |
|
Łukasz Magiera
|
ee21351aa0
|
statetree: Add missing version defs
|
2021-06-01 21:16:01 +02:00 |
|
Łukasz Magiera
|
a676da8a7e
|
Merge remote-tracking branch 'origin/master' into feat/nv13-1.11
|
2021-06-01 21:07:04 +02:00 |
|
Łukasz Magiera
|
dc642d0b7b
|
Merge remote-tracking branch 'origin/feat/nv13' into feat/nv13-1.11
|
2021-06-01 21:06:58 +02:00 |
|
Łukasz Magiera
|
fa8beeac2b
|
Merge pull request #6371 from filecoin-project/fix/robustify-commit-batcher
Fix tests
|
2021-06-01 21:01:03 +02:00 |
|
Aayush Rajasekaran
|
39f2246ae6
|
Use build.UpgradeHyperDriveHeight directly when sourcing randomness in VM
|
2021-06-01 14:43:46 -04:00 |
|
Aayush Rajasekaran
|
c8cef1cb7e
|
Fix chain/gen randomness getting (test only)
|
2021-06-01 13:44:08 -04:00 |
|
Łukasz Magiera
|
66c1554670
|
vm syscalls: fix typo
|
2021-06-01 19:23:12 +02:00 |
|
Aayush Rajasekaran
|
49fce48c3e
|
Tweak CallVM to use current epoch, not future epoch
|
2021-06-01 12:43:16 -04:00 |
|
Łukasz Magiera
|
5a9e6c8142
|
Merge pull request #6364 from filecoin-project/asr/resolve-messages
Improve address resolution for messages
|
2021-06-01 14:38:31 +02:00 |
|
Aayush Rajasekaran
|
2ab24b358d
|
Fix supported proof type manipulations for v5 actors
|
2021-05-31 18:50:29 -04:00 |
|
Mimir
|
ee508120d9
|
Typo fix in error message: "pubusb" -> "pubsub"
|
2021-05-31 15:30:10 -07:00 |
|
Aayush Rajasekaran
|
621e4eab0d
|
Address review
|
2021-05-31 18:13:23 -04:00 |
|
Aayush Rajasekaran
|
9ceee6028b
|
More tweaking of context handling in the messagepool
|
2021-05-31 18:13:23 -04:00 |
|
Aayush Rajasekaran
|
183c12db25
|
Make mempool reject ID addresses that are not reorg-stable
|
2021-05-31 18:13:23 -04:00 |
|
Aayush Rajasekaran
|
ed93d0725f
|
Protect mp.localAddrs and mp.pending behind helper functions
|
2021-05-31 18:13:23 -04:00 |
|
Aayush Rajasekaran
|
1f03a618f9
|
Plumb contexts through
|
2021-05-31 18:13:23 -04:00 |
|
Aayush Rajasekaran
|
8d991283f4
|
Resolve to ID addresses when handling message selection
|
2021-05-31 18:13:23 -04:00 |
|
Łukasz Magiera
|
3671f2a6ff
|
fix 2k build
|
2021-05-31 21:52:23 +02:00 |
|
Łukasz Magiera
|
ffa47659a1
|
Merge remote-tracking branch 'origin/feat/nv13' into feat/nv13-1.11
|
2021-05-31 21:38:34 +02:00 |
|
Łukasz Magiera
|
c3e8eddb9b
|
Merge remote-tracking branch 'origin/master' into feat/nv13-1.11
|
2021-05-31 21:24:56 +02:00 |
|
Łukasz Magiera
|
2a1b35e694
|
Merge pull request #6361 from filecoin-project/asr/fip-0015
Implement FIP-0015
|
2021-05-31 20:58:21 +02:00 |
|
Aayush Rajasekaran
|
61554cf3e0
|
Update to latest actors
|
2021-05-31 14:47:41 -04:00 |
|
Aayush Rajasekaran
|
7fca1c1ee7
|
Implement FIP-0015
|
2021-05-31 14:40:54 -04:00 |
|
Łukasz Magiera
|
8003a8a2d0
|
events: Fix handling of multiple matched events per epoch
|
2021-05-31 20:17:50 +02:00 |
|
Łukasz Magiera
|
3ea39f76e1
|
events: Fix handling of multiple matched events per epoch
|
2021-05-30 17:20:14 +02:00 |
|
Łukasz Magiera
|
dd79c2c41a
|
Merge pull request #6347 from filecoin-project/feat/agg-gas-price
Introduce gas prices for aggregate verifications
|
2021-05-28 12:40:16 +02:00 |
|
Aayush Rajasekaran
|
10b931312b
|
Fix edgecase in tipset skipcache
|
2021-05-27 13:44:37 -04:00 |
|
Jakub Sztandera
|
cb59daf3c1
|
Introduce gas prices for aggregate verifications
Signed-off-by: Jakub Sztandera <kubuxu@protocol.ai>
|
2021-05-27 17:51:01 +02:00 |
|
Łukasz Magiera
|
1e4456138e
|
Merge master into feat/nv13
|
2021-05-27 12:28:20 +02:00 |
|
Aayush Rajasekaran
|
21b4741e30
|
Fix randomness fetching around null blocks
|
2021-05-26 21:06:06 -04:00 |
|